POLYURETHANE CROSSPOLYMER-1

Description

Polyurethane Crosspolymer-1 is an innovative synthetic polymer widely used in advanced skincare and cosmetic formulations. This versatile ingredient functions primarily as a film-forming agent and texture enhancer. Its unique cross-linked structure allows it to create a smooth, flexible film on the skin's surface, providing long-lasting wear and improved product performance.

In skincare applications, Polyurethane Crosspolymer-1 enhances the spreadability of formulations, contributing to a silky, non-greasy feel upon application. It also aids in the even distribution of active ingredients across the skin. The polymer's film-forming properties help to lock in moisture and protect the skin from environmental stressors.

In color cosmetics, it improves the longevity and transfer-resistance of products such as foundations, concealers, and lip colors. Its ability to interact with both oil and water-based ingredients makes it an excellent stabilizer in emulsions. Polyurethane Crosspolymer-1 is generally well-tolerated by most skin types and is considered safe for use in cosmetic products. Its inclusion in formulations can significantly enhance product texture, application, and overall efficacy, making it a valuable ingredient in modern skincare and cosmetic development.
